Carolina Crossroads Right of Way Acquisition
Right of Way Acquisition
Part of preparing for the Carolina Crossroads Project involves the purchase of property to accommodate the expanded and improved interstates. SCDOT has already started acquiring right of way and will continue acquisition through at least 2023. SCDOT will acquire part of or all of numerous parcels as shown in the chart to the right.
The Acquisition Process
Property owners or residents who have not yet been contacted will be assigned a right of way (ROW) agent. The agent will contact them as acquisition moves forward according to the Phasing Plan. The agent will answer questions throughout the ROW process.

SCDOT's Right of Way Process
Right of Way Acquisition
Right of way agents are currently contacting individuals with property acquisitions. This process is outlined below.
ROW Agent reaches out directly to landowner
Property is appraised
Applicable relocation assistance programs & services available
SCDOT will make offer of just compensation based on appraisal
Opportunity for negotiation
